Hosting a successful wine party can be fun and entertaining. Whether you want the atmosphere of your wine party to be elegant or relaxed, you can set the mood by how you decorate. From an Old World, traditional theme or a simple, casual setting, the decorations help add the final touches.

    White Tablecloth and Candles

  1. A simple white tablecloth and candles can be used at any type of wine party. The white tablecloth makes a stunning backdrop for the wine glasses. The candles can be long and tapered for a more elegant feel or short and thick for a casual atmosphere. Avoid burning scented candles at your wine party. You will not want anything to compete with the scent of the wine.
  2. Grapes and Vintage Bottles

  3. If you can find old or vintage wine bottles, pair them up with bunches of grapes as a beautiful centerpiece for your wine party table. Clean up the bottles as much as you can to get any dirt or dust off the bottles without ruining the old labels. Play with the set up and lighting to find the best display.
  4. Faux European Art

  5. Look in hobby shops or at yard sales for fake art that gives a European feel to add a touch of Old-World elegance to your wine party. Inexpensive frames can also be purchased to give the artwork a more authentic look. Instead of hanging the artwork, prop it on a table against a wall, or let it rest on an easel. This will help make the artwork more of a party decoration instead of having it blend unnoticed on a wall.
